You will serve as a MANAGEMENT ANALYST in the BUSINESS INTELLIGENCE & DATA ANALYTICS DEPARTMENT, HUMAN CAPITAL MANAGEMENT GROUP of NAVAIRWARCENWPNDIV CHINA LAKE.
['You will perform analyses of administrative and management issues to identify significant factors, develop a plan of action, gather pertinent data, and develop new, custom applications with applicable data management to meet customer needs.', 'You will translate abstract business requirements into functional, adaptable tools that enable leadership at all levels of the command to make informed decisions and to improve the efficiency of their organizations.', 'You will engage in active dialogue with customers and stakeholders to develop comprehensive view of current practices, issues at hand, and targeted solutions.', 'You will employ fact-finding, investigative, and analytical techniques to identify and evaluate not only the capabilities that are being sought, but the capabilities that are needed to meaningfully benefit the customer mission.', 'You will create custom applications by applying skill with the Power Platform (PowerApps, Power Automate, PowerBI), as well as develop and maintain SharePoint environments, Dataverse, websites, databases, and dashboards.', 'You will analyze operations and pre-existing capabilities to determine how applications may be integrated and future-proofed in order to evolve effectively with the business needs.', 'You will plan the dissemination strategy for sharing information and data timely using appropriate mechanisms and practices.']
DA-04: Your resume must demonstrate at least one year of specialized experience at or equivalent to the GS-09/10 grade level or pay band (DA-03) in the Federal service or equivalent experience in the private or public sector. Specialized experience must demonstrate the following: 1) Analyzing problems to identify significant factors, develop plans of action, and recognize solutions; 2) Independently identifying and utilizing the appropriate tools/tests (e.g., spreadsheets, surveys, focus groups, statistics, research, etc.) to develop and test hypothesis; 3) Independently working with and gathering data from employees at all levels and from diverse backgrounds; 4) Skills in creating useful data visualizations using any of the various data visualization tools (Qlik, Power Platform, Jupiter, or Excel); 5) Communicating orally and in writing to develop accurate, well-organized presentations and written reports for an organization. DA-05: Your resume must demonstrate at least one year of specialized experience at or equivalent to the GS-09/10 grade level or pay band (DA-03) in the Federal service or equivalent experience in the private or public sector. Specialized experience must demonstrate the following: 1) Independently utilizing statistics and statistical tools to gather data from employees at all levels and provide science-based insights into patterns and trends; 2) Analyzing administrative and management problems to identify significant factors, develop plans of action, and recognize solutions; 3) Skill in designing database tables and structures; creating views, functions and stored procedures; and creating database triggers for use in automation; 4) Skills using Power Platform (PowerApps, Power Automate, Power BI), Word, Excel, PowerPoint, Access, and Outlook, Adobe Acrobat, Adobe Dreamweaver and Python and "R" statistical software; 5) Ability using data to influence decisions and decision makers; 6) Ability communicating effectively during high stress situations.
